An AI-first knowledge base co-managed by AI and humans.
A place where AI can search, read, and write the information it needs on its own. No more manually pasting context into prompts.
After my personal projects surpassed 20, using documents stored in Notion from AI tools became painful.
Even a small edit incurred latency, and repeated read/write cycles consumed non-trivial tokens. I looked at other services and apps, but couldn't find one that was both accessible from chat apps and CLI agent tools, and designed with AI in mind.
Notion is great as a tool for humans to read. But its rich block structure gets in the way for AI — you can only retrieve information per page, so fetching a single paragraph costs the tokens of the entire page.
Context Mixer is a knowledge base designed with AI explorability as the top priority.
Access directly from Claude Desktop or Claude Code via MCP. Just say "check this project's design policy" and the AI will search and fetch the relevant documents for you. No need to paste context into prompts.
Choose "how much" of a document to read:
GET /docs/:id?view=meta → title + summary only (tens of tokens)
GET /docs/:id?view=outline → heading structure
GET /docs/:id?view=section → specific section only
GET /docs/:id?view=full → full text
The AI first checks meta to judge relevance, then fetches only the needed parts via section. Since it doesn't ingest the full text every time, token consumption drops dramatically.
Browse the collection tree, edit documents in Markdown, and full-text search — all from the browser. Built lightweight with HTMX, running on server-side rendering only.
| Who | Auth Method | Use Case |
|---|---|---|
| Human (browser) | Clerk session auth | Web UI login |
| AI (REST API) | API key (scope + collection restrictions) | Access from external services |
| AI (MCP) | OAuth 2.1 | Connections from Claude.ai, ChatGPT, etc. |
API keys support policies like "this key can only read this project." You can restrict permissions for keys handed to less trusted external services, giving you peace of mind.

| Component | Choice | Reason |
|---|---|---|
| Runtime | Hono on Cloudflare Workers | Runs on edge, generous free tier |
| DB | D1 (SQLite-compatible) | Workers integration, FTS5 full-text search |
| Storage | R2 | Free egress, image storage |
| Frontend | HTMX + Workers Assets | No build step, server-side rendering |
| Auth | Clerk + API key + OAuth 2.1 | Three auth systems for humans, AI, and MCP clients |
| MCP | workers-oauth-provider | Cloudflare official, Streamable HTTP |
Everything is on Cloudflare for cost reasons. A knowledge base is something you use for years once built, so having running costs near zero (within the free tier for personal use) is quietly significant.
